Skip to content
Rival
Models
CompareBest ForArena
Sign Up
Sign Up

Compare AI vibes, not scores. Side-by-side outputs across the world's best models.

@rival_tips

Explore

  • Compare Models
  • All Models
  • Leaderboard
  • Challenges

Discover

  • AI Creators
  • AI Tools
  • The Graveyard

Developers

  • Developer Hub
  • MCP Server
  • .llmignore
  • Badges
  • RIVAL Datasets

Connect

  • Methodology
  • Sponsor
  • Partnerships
  • Privacy Policy
  • Terms
  • RSS Feed
© 2026 Rival
Rival
Models
CompareBest ForArena
Sign Up
Sign Up

Compare AI vibes, not scores. Side-by-side outputs across the world's best models.

@rival_tips

Explore

  • Compare Models
  • All Models
  • Leaderboard
  • Challenges

Discover

  • AI Creators
  • AI Tools
  • The Graveyard

Developers

  • Developer Hub
  • MCP Server
  • .llmignore
  • Badges
  • RIVAL Datasets

Connect

  • Methodology
  • Sponsor
  • Partnerships
  • Privacy Policy
  • Terms
  • RSS Feed
© 2026 Rival
  1. Home
  2. Models
  3. GPT-4o (Omni)
  4. Adversarial Contract Review

See how GPT-4o (Omni) compares on this challenge:

  • GPT-4o (Omni) vs Claude Sonnet 4.6
  • GPT-4o (Omni) vs Gemini 3.1 Pro Preview
  • GPT-4o (Omni) vs Z.ai: GLM 5

4 models have responded to the "Adversarial Contract Review" challenge. Compare their approaches side-by-side on RIVAL. This response is part of RIVAL's open dataset of 5,600+ AI model responses.

Rival
Models
CompareBest ForArena
Sign Up
Sign Up
Back to GPT-4o (Omni)

Adversarial Contract Review

Gpt 4O's response to the 'Adversarial Contract Review' challenge.

GPT-4o (Omni)
February 3, 2026
Text

?
Prompt

Here is a contract for a software consulting engagement: --- SOFTWARE CONSULTING AGREEMENT This Agreement is entered into between TechCorp Solutions Inc. ("Client") and [Contractor Name] ("Contractor"). 1. SCOPE: Contractor shall provide software development services as directed by Client. Client reserves the right to modify the scope at any time without additional compensation. 2. PAYMENT: Contractor shall be paid $150/hour, invoiced monthly. Payment is due within 90 days of invoice receipt. Client may withhold payment if deliverables are deemed "unsatisfactory" at Client's sole discretion. 3. INTELLECTUAL PROPERTY: All work product, including any tools, libraries, or methodologies developed during the engagement, shall be the exclusive property of Client in perpetuity, including any work created using Contractor's pre-existing IP. 4. NON-COMPETE: Contractor agrees not to provide similar services to any company in the same industry as Client for 24 months following termination. 5. TERMINATION: Client may terminate this agreement at any time without notice. Contractor must provide 60 days written notice. Upon termination, Contractor must immediately deliver all work in progress without additional compensation. 6. LIABILITY: Contractor assumes all liability for any bugs, security vulnerabilities, or system failures in delivered software, including consequential damages, with no cap on liability. 7. INDEMNIFICATION: Contractor shall indemnify Client against all claims arising from Contractor's work, including claims by third parties, regardless of fault. 8. CONFIDENTIALITY: Contractor shall not disclose any information about this engagement, including the terms of this agreement, for 5 years after termination. 9. DISPUTE RESOLUTION: Any disputes shall be resolved through binding arbitration in Client's home jurisdiction, with costs borne by the losing party. --- Find all clauses that could be exploited against the contractor, suggest specific modifications, and explain the legal reasoning.

GPT-4o (Omni)
Response

gpt-4o logo
GPT-4o (Omni)Adversarial Contract Review
gpt-4o logo
GPT-4o (Omni)

The provided Software Consulting Agreement contains several clauses that could be potentially unfavorable to the contractor. Here are the clauses along with suggested modifications and legal reasoning:

  1. Scope (Clause 1):

    • Issue: The client reserves the right to modify the scope without additional compensation. This could lead to scope creep without due compensation for the additional work.
    • Modification: "Client reserves the right to modify the scope, with any changes subject to mutual agreement including adjustments to compensation."
    • Reasoning: This modification ensures that any changes to the scope are agreed upon by both parties, and that the contractor is compensated fairly for additional work.
  2. Payment (Clause 2):

    • Issue: Payment is due within 90 days, and the client can withhold payment for "unsatisfactory" deliverables at their sole discretion.
    • Modification: "Payment is due within 30 days of invoice receipt. Client may withhold payment only if deliverables are objectively unsatisfactory as defined by mutually agreed-upon criteria."
    • Reasoning: Shortening the payment period improves cash flow for the contractor, and defining "unsatisfactory" provides clear standards, reducing the risk of arbitrary non-payment.
  3. Intellectual Property (Clause 3):

    • Issue: All work, including anything created with the contractor's pre-existing IP, becomes the property of the client.
    • Modification: "All work product specifically developed for Client shall be the exclusive property of Client. Contractor retains ownership of pre-existing IP and any general tools, libraries, or methodologies not uniquely developed for Client."
    • Reasoning: This protects the contractor's rights to their pre-existing intellectual property and general tools they use across different projects.
  4. Non-Compete (Clause 4):

    • Issue: The non-compete clause is broad and could unreasonably restrict the contractor's future employment opportunities.
    • Modification: "Contractor agrees not to provide similar services to direct competitors of Client within the same geographic market for 12 months following termination."
    • Reasoning: Narrowing the scope and duration of the non-compete makes it more reasonable and likely to be enforceable, as overly broad non-compete clauses may be invalidated by courts.
  5. Termination (Clause 5):

    • Issue: The client can terminate without notice, while the contractor must give 60 days' notice.
    • Modification: "Either party may terminate this agreement with 30 days' written notice."
    • Reasoning: This change introduces mutual termination terms, providing fairness and predictability for both parties.
  6. Liability (Clause 6):

    • Issue: Contractor assumes all liability without any cap, which could lead to significant financial risk.
    • Modification: "Contractor's liability for bugs, security vulnerabilities, or system failures shall be limited to the amount of fees paid under this agreement, excluding cases of gross negligence or willful misconduct."
    • Reasoning: Limiting liability to the amount paid helps manage the contractor's financial risk while still holding them accountable for serious issues.
  7. Indemnification (Clause 7):

    • Issue: The contractor indemnifies the client against all claims, regardless of fault.
    • Modification: "Contractor shall indemnify Client against claims arising from Contractor’s negligence or willful misconduct."
    • Reasoning: This ensures the contractor is only liable for claims directly resulting from their own actions, rather than being held responsible for any and all claims.
  8. Confidentiality (Clause 8):

    • Issue: A 5-year confidentiality period may be excessive.
    • Modification: "Contractor shall not disclose any confidential information about this engagement, including the terms of this agreement, for 2 years after termination."
    • Reasoning: A shorter confidentiality period still protects the client's interests while being more reasonable for the contractor.

By addressing these clauses with the suggested modifications, the agreement can become more balanced and fair for both parties, while also enhancing its enforceability in a legal context.

Adversarial Contract Review

Turn this model response into notes, narration, or a short video

Auto NotesTranscriptNarrateVideo Cut

Partner link

This output is part of our open dataset — 5K+ AI responses across 200 models

About GPT-4o (Omni)

Capabilities

ConversationReasoningAnalysisCode GenerationImage Generation

Categories

TextVisionMultimodal

Specifications

Provider
Openai
Released
2024-05-13
Size
XLARGE
Parameters
1.8T
Context
128,000 tokens

Keep exploring

SAME PROMPT

Claude Sonnet 4.6's version

Same prompt, different result

COMPARE

GPT-4o (Omni) vs Gemini 3.1 Pro Preview

Both outputs, side by side

Compare AI vibes, not scores. Side-by-side outputs across the world's best models.

@rival_tips

Explore

  • Compare Models
  • All Models
  • Leaderboard
  • Challenges

Discover

  • AI Creators
  • AI Tools
  • The Graveyard

Developers

  • Developer Hub
  • MCP Server
  • .llmignore
  • Badges
  • RIVAL Datasets

Connect

  • Methodology
  • Sponsor
  • Partnerships
  • Privacy Policy
  • Terms
  • RSS Feed
© 2026 Rival